What Are Peptides?
Peptides are short chains of amino acids, but it is important to understand that "peptide" is a broad category, not a single ingredient. There are hundreds of different variations, each with a highly specific function.
To understand how they work, think of amino acids as individual building blocks. When specific combinations of these blocks link together, they form proteins. An excellent example is collagen and elastin, which give your skin the youthful bounce we mentioned earlier. Recent research from Dermatology Practical & Conceptual indicates that collagen peptide products are increasingly viewed by experts as legitimate anti-aging tools.
However, when using peptides in skincare, we aren't just applying them as raw building material. Instead, "Peptides: Emerging Candidates for the Prevention and Treatment of Skin Senescence: A Review," shows the use of specific signal peptides that act as targeted messengers.
When applied topically, they signal to the skin's surface, encouraging it to appear clearly firmer, healthier, and more vibrant.
Now, to understand what peptides are, it helps to establish exactly what they cannot do. They do not exfoliate dead cells. They do not resurface the top layer of your skin.
However, they do work quietly and efficiently to support the skin's underlying foundation.
The formulation of different peptide families into your routine depends on the specific cosmetic task at hand. Depending on the specific cosmetic job required, different peptide families are formulated into your routine. While signal peptides help promote a firmer look, carrier peptides deliver essential trace minerals to enhance radiance.
Enzyme-inhibitor peptides help to soften the look of repeated facial movements, minimizing the presence of fine lines. Together, they form a comprehensive defense against the noticeable signs of aging and environmental stress.
